Name of contribution: achemso
Author's name: Joseph Wright
Location on CTAN: /macros/latex/contrib
Summary description: BibTeX style file for American Chemical Society
journals
License type: lppl
Announcement text:
The achemso package provides a BibTeX style in accordance with the requirements of the journals of the American Chemical Society, along with a supporting LaTeX package file. Also provided is a BibTeX style file to be used for bibliography database listings. This is a completely new version of the package with a new maintainer.

achemso – Support for American Chemical Society journal submissions
The bundle provides the official macros (achemso.cls) and BibTeX styles (achemso.bst and biochem.bst) for submission to the journals of the American Chemical Society.
The natmove package, which moves citations relative to punctuation, is distributed as part of the bundle.
